The second time was the charm for Vic Stabile. The Cumberland County attorney won Pennsylvania’s open Superior Court seat in a 3 point victory.

He overcame Democrat Jack McVay, a judge on the Allegheny Court of Common Pleas.

With 93% of precincts reporting, Stabile lead 51.5% to 48.5%.

It was a low-key race until the final week, when McVay and Stabile each aired television ads. McVay ran a positive spot emphasizing his Pittsburgh roots, while Stabile’s ad accused McVay of nepotism.

Stabile lost a race for the same office by 9 points in 2011.

It’s a big win for the Pa. Republican Party, largely responsible for running Stabile’s effort. It breaks Democrats’ perfect streak; they won all 5 statewide races in 2012.

Further, though overall turnout was low across Pa., Stabile’s win shows the lack of any strong voter momentum against the GOP.
